Malik Beasley: Cleared, but What Lies Beneath the Silence?

Malik Beasley’s attorneys have announced he is no longer a target in a federal gambling investigation, yet the shadows of suspicion linger—what does this reveal about the thin line between accusation and truth in the world of professional sports?
